> Now Sqoop will copy jar files in %SQOOP_HOME%\lib folder to the job cache
> every time a Sqoop job is launched. When Oozie launch a Sqoop job, this
> behavior can be optimized by add these jars in Oozie Sqoop sharelib. In this
> case, the jar files in share lib only needed be localized to each worker node
> once and reuse by all Sqoop job launched by Oozie. This can reduce massive
> disk I/O on worker node when using Sqoop by Oozie. To enable this, Sqoop need
> to have an option which enable the job to skip adding lib jars to the job
> cache. For now, this option should only be used by Oozie started Sqoop job.
> The patch attached introduce "--skip-dist-cache" option to enable this
> feature.
